Transaction 07f42544539efe5ef0cac664159cbeb85b4a2a1f0026589fa8bc75129d51a61e
1 Input
1 Output
-
07f42544539efe5ef0cac664159cbeb85b4a2a1f0026589fa8bc75129d51a61e:0
- value
- 19035023
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2b791c8c87e04f819ce0b988a3ee8a849d08386a OP_EQUAL
- address
- MBs2NevwmuKfKj2GNzDKd39AronYPUYJjV